9c790735db mk/bsd.pkg.install.mk now automatically registers
the RCD_SCRIPTS rc.d script(s) to the PLIST.

This GENERATE_PLIST idea is part of Greg A. Woods'
PR #22954.

This helps when the RC_SCRIPTS are installed to
a different ${RCD_SCRIPTS_EXAMPLEDIR}. (Later,
the default RCD_SCRIPTS_EXAMPLEDIR will be changed
to be more clear that they are the examples.)

These patches also remove the etc/rc.d/ scripts from PLISTs
(of packages that use RCD_SCRIPTS). (This also removes
now unused references from openssh* makefiles. Note that
qmail package has not been changed yet.)

I have been doing automatic PLIST registration for RC_SCRIPTS
for over a year. Not all of these packages have been tested,
but many have been tested and used.

Somethings maybe to do:
- a few packages still manually install the rc.d scripts to
  hard-coded etc/rc.d. These need to be fixed.
- maybe  remove from mk/${OPSYS}.pkg.dist mtree specifications too.

0b6c23bc28 oss-3.97d - Open Sound System(TM) soundcard driver
Open Sound System(TM) (OSS) is the first attempt in unifying the digital
audio architecture for UNIX.  OSS is a set of device drivers that provide a
uniform API across all the major UNIX architectures.  It supports Sound
Blaster or Windows Sound System compatible sound cards which can be plugged
into any UNIX workstation supporting the ISA or PCI bus architecture.  OSS
also supports workstations with on-board digital audio hardware.

The pkgsrc OSS installs the evaluation version of OSS available from
ftp.opensound.com, but allows for updating the license file to a permanent
license.
